A donation receipt should include essential details such as the donor's name, the amount donated, the date of the contribution, and a statement confirming that no goods or services were provided in return. Incorporating a Colorado Sample Letter for Thank You to a Corporation for a Donation can complement this receipt by expressing gratitude and providing context for the donation. This information is crucial for donors when filing their taxes.

A donor thank you letter should legally include the donor's name, a description of the contribution, and a statement indicating whether the donation is tax-deductible. It may also be helpful to provide your organization's IRS tax-exempt status.
